Output 95305659613b0d2410066c9a0c617127f26f3b94c58ffae3a8166c57d05ff205:0

value
183364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 137bdac6d667c712850b93c23237f62f3b54066d OP_EQUAL
address
33U38kr1Ljgz5hHrwbh22hQzUonWM4F22b
transaction
95305659613b0d2410066c9a0c617127f26f3b94c58ffae3a8166c57d05ff205
spent
true